1

Exploring The Hela Ads Platform

News Discuss 
Hela Ads represents a leading internet promotion site in Sri Lanka, offering businesses a unique opportunity to target a wider audience. Compared to traditional methods, Hela Ads facilitates cost-effective promotions https://enrollbookmarks.com/story20848849/exploring-hela-ads

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story